The Solar System

Term
Definition
geocentric   an earth centered model  
🗑
heliocentric   a sun centered model  
🗑
ellipse   an oval shape, which may be elongated or nearly circular  
🗑
core   the central region of the sun, where nuclear fusion takes place  
🗑
radiation zone   a region of very tightly packed gas where energy is transferred mainly in the form of electromagnetic radiation
